First, you need to make sure you understand the meaning of a tornado siren in your area.
Also, know that a tornado watch indicates conditions are favorable for the formation of severe storms while a tornado warning means one is developing or is actually on the ground.
If you learn that you're in a tornado warning while driving, here are some important tips from AAA Oklahoma:
- Leave your vehicle immediately.
- Never try to outrun a tornado.
- Your car or pickup will offer no protection from a tornado. In fact, you are safer outside.
- Find a ditch, ravine or low-lying area, and lie as flat as you can.
- Stay away from overpasses.
- Do not seek shelter in a mobile home. Like a car, they offer little protection.
